What is the most common drug prescribed for PTSD? The most common drugs prescribed for PTSD are SSRIs like sertraline and fluoxetine. In fact, these drugs are the only FDA-approved drugs for PTSD treatment. Can PTSD be cured without medication? Though medications can help manage PTSD symptoms, there are other treatments that can make a difference.
